Transaction 76035390d40aa17febd006bfde0514435a6e984f0e686cbc58ff97ccd88d6cc4
1 Input
1 Output
-
76035390d40aa17febd006bfde0514435a6e984f0e686cbc58ff97ccd88d6cc4:0
- value
- 91660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ba228fbc5bd5300f1ddd38f7eed029d28ac17d6 OP_EQUAL
- address
- 35fjEsbZuSCNt4AQXYJNSjUZsk79YyCj2F